diff --git a/packages/webawesome/docs/_includes/base.njk b/packages/webawesome/docs/_includes/base.njk index 1a28284d0..7d43f989e 100644 --- a/packages/webawesome/docs/_includes/base.njk +++ b/packages/webawesome/docs/_includes/base.njk @@ -41,72 +41,79 @@ {% endif %} {% endfor %} > - {% block pageBanner %} - {% if hasBanner %} - {#- WA Launch Banner -#} - {% include "_banner-wa-launch.njk" ignore missing %} - {% endif %} - {% endblock %} + {% block pageBanner %} + {% if hasBanner %} + {#- WA Launch Banner -#} + {% include "_banner-wa-launch.njk" ignore missing %} + {% endif %} + {% endblock %} - {% block pageHeader %} -
- {# Nav toggle #} - - - - + {% block pageHeader %} +
+ {# Nav toggle #} + + + + - {# Logo - Desktop #} - - - {#- Logo - mobile branding -#} - - -
- {% endblock %} + {#- Logo - mobile branding -#} + - {# Sidebar #} - {% if hasSidebar %} - {# Mobile selectors #} -
-
+ {% endblock %} - {# Outline #} - {% if hasOutline %} - - {% endif %} + {# wa-page-based Navigation Header #} + {% block pageNavigationHeader %} + {# Sidebar - Mobile Selectors #} + {% if hasSidebar %} +
+
+ + +
+
+ {% endif %} + {% endblock %} - {# Main #} + {# wa-page-based Navigation #} + {% block pageNavigation %} + {# Sidebar - Navigation #} + {% if hasSidebar %} + + {% endif %} + {% endblock %} + + {# wa-page-based Navigation Footer #} + {% block pageNavigationFooter %}{% endblock %} + + {# wa-page-based Main Header #} + {% block pageMainHeader %}{% endblock %} + + {# wa-page-based Main Content (default) #}
{# Expandable outline #} {% if hasOutline %} @@ -117,7 +124,10 @@ {% endif %} -
{% server "flashes" %}
+ {# Flashes #} + {% block flashes %} +
{% server "flashes" %}
+ {% endblock %} {% block header %}

{{ title }}

@@ -134,7 +144,22 @@ {% include 'search.njk' %} - {# Footer #} + {# wa-page-based Main Footer #} + {% block pageMainFooter %}{% endblock %} + + {# wa-page-based Aside #} + {% block pageAside %} + {# Outline #} + {% if hasOutline %} + + {% endif %} + {% endblock %} + + {# wa-page-based Footer #} {% block pageFooter %}{% endblock %}